After undergoing an in-depth evaluation process covering value for money, innovation, customer service, compliance with all relevant legislations (including GDPR) and case studies / reference checks, SolarNet are excited to announce that we are now on the approved suppliers list for EverythingICT.

Being part of a specialised ICT procurement framework that is recommended by the Department for Education and other UK government bodies is a pivotal part of SolarNet's growth strategy. This will enable SolarNet to extend our reach to deliver a wealth of IT and cybersecurity services and solutions covering, IT Asset, Vulnerability & Secure Configuration Management, Internal and External Security Assessments, Penetration Testing, Workflow Automation, Zero Trust capabilities and much more to the education and public sectors both here in the UK and across the world, helping them to protect their most valuable assets against cyber-attacks, as well as simplifying their IT operations.

In conjunction with this SolarNet are also approved BESA launchpad members which means we not only abide by the BESA Code of Practice which is a mandatory commitment for BESA members but we are now able to offer a truly compliant procurement route for our products and services.
